How much does it cost to rent a home in Whitehouse?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Whitehouse 2 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$1,621 | $900 | $2,050 |
Whitehouse 3 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$1,794 | $1,550 | $2,250 |
Whitehouse 4 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$2,384 | $2,195 | $2,895 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Whitehouse
What type of rentals are currently available in Whitehouse?
There are currently 62 Apartments for Rent in Whitehouse, TX with pricing that ranges from $536 to $2,023. There are also 33 Single Family Homes for rent, Condos, and Townhome rentals currently available in Whitehouse ranging from $900 to $2,895.
What is the current price range for Rental Homes in Whitehouse?
Today's rental pricing for Homes for Rent, Condos and Townhomes in Whitehouse ranges from $900 to $2,895 with an average monthly rent of $1,933.
